One Business Connections
"1BC"
Based out of Broomfield, Founder Greg Petri, connects busy business professionals together to help them increase sales and revenues through professional networking events.
It’s one of the largest referral networking organizations in Colorado with over 700 members. It’s an alternative to a BNI or a Chamber of Commerce.
Longmont Chamber
of Commerce
Longmont Chamber of Commerce – Scott Cook, CEO, prides himself on being proactive in creating opportunities that promote the growth and success of member businesses in the Longmont Community.
They proactively advocate for business, develop strong leadership programming, and promote educational opportunities to build the skills of the members.

Longmont Public Media
Longmont Public Media– On their media maker space is devoted to the education, production, and distribution of local media.
Sergio Angeles, Executive Director and General Manager, has been one of many people who have been very helpful in broadcasting my interviews.
To become a member, there’s an orientation to learn about what they do and how to create content.
Their local channels are: 1) Public Access Channel 8; 2) Education Channel 14; and 3) Government Channel 16.
